Abstract

Metallic glasses exhibit exceptional properties but suffer from brittle fracture via shear banding at room temperature. Homogeneous deformation is vital for understanding amorphous plasticity. This review summarized recent advances in homogeneous deformation of metallic glasses in atomic-scale flow mechanisms, evolution of shear transformation zones, flow defects, and hierarchical relaxation processes. The correlation among free volume kinetics, stress-temperature equivalence, and rejuvenation threshold stress was introduced. Role of structural heterogeneity in flow stability was discussed, alongside the application of modern characterization and modeling techniques. The review proposed investigation methods for designing high ductile metallic glasses based on these insights.
